Top 5 Miner Games on iOS in Ukraine in Q1 2024
Reviewing the performance of the top 5 miner games on iOS in Ukraine during Q1 2024,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In Q1 2024, the top 5 miner games on iOS in Ukraine showcased var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users, according to Sensor Tower data.
Idle Miner Tycoon: Money Games from Kolibri Games GmbH experienced a fluctuating trend in weekly revenue, peaking at around $348 in mid-January and ending March with approximately $206. The weekly downloads witnessed a decline from 4.1K at the start of January to 1.9K by the end of March. Active users saw an increase from 10.9K at the beginning of the quarter to 12.3K by the end.
Idle Zombie Miner: Gold Tycoon by Royal Ark. We craft best action games every day showed a significant rise in weekly revenue, starting at $91 in early January and climbing to $449 by the end of March. Downloads also surged, particularly in March, from 571 in early January to 1.4K in the last week of March. Active users grew from 940 to 4.1K over the quarter.
Merge and Dig by SUPERSONIC STUDIOS LTD had a relatively stable revenue stream, with weekly revenue peaking at $53 at the end of March. Downloads increased steadily from 423 at the beginning of January to 1.2K by the end of March. Active users saw a notable rise from 4.6K in early January to 6.5K by the end of the quarter.
Miners Settlement: Idle RPG from Funventure P S A showed modest revenue fluctuations, with weekly revenue peaking at $128 in mid-February. Downloads remained relatively flat, starting at 235 in early January and declining to 103 by the end of March. Active users saw a decline from 541 to 361 over the quarter.
Finally, Dig Deep by Crazy Labs had sporadic revenue, peaking at $45 in the second week of January. Downloads fluctuated, starting at 200 in early January and decreasing to 94 by the end of March. Active users saw a decline from 335 in early January to 201 by the end of the quarter.
